Survey of milk protein polymorphism in the "Bovina Rossa Siciliana"

2005

The “Rossa Siciliana” is an autochthonous small Sicilian dairy cattle population, accounting for 5-7,000 individuals.This breed is characterized by high ability to live on poor pasture lands, moderate milk production, and traditionally linked to cheese production. Aim of this work was to investigate milk protein polymorphisms in this population. A total of 62 individual milk samples were collected from 19 extensive farms spread in the “Parco dei Nebrodi” area (Messina). All samples were analyzed by isoelectrofocusing (IEF) with pH range 2.5-6. Genetic diversity and phylogenetic relationships among four breeds reared in Sicily using β-lactoglobulin promoter region polymorphisms

2011

The aim of this work was to analyze the genetic diversity and the phylogenetic relationships among the Valle del Belice (VDB) breed and the other sheep breeds considered as ancestors, using -lactoglobulin (BLG) promoter region polymorphisms. The BLG promoter region of 50 randomly chosen animals from the four breeds (VDB n=20; Comisana (COM) n=10; Pinzirita (PIN) n=10; Sarda (SAR) n=10) were sequenced and aligned, and results showed the presence of 36 single nucleotide polymorphisms (SNPs) and one deletion. Casein haplotype variability in Sicilian dairy goat breeds

2008

In the Mediterranean region, goat milk production is an important economic activity. In the present study, 4 casein genes were genotyped in 5 Sicilian goat breeds to 1) identify casein haplotypes present in the Argentata dell'Etna, Girgentana, Messinese, Derivata di Siria, and Maltese goat breeds; and 2) describe the structure of the Sicilian goat breeds based on casein haplotypes and allele frequencies. In a sample of 540 dairy goats, 67 different haplotypes with frequency >or=0.01 and 27 with frequency >or=0.03 were observed. Survey of milk protein polymorphism in the "Rossa Siciliana" dairy cattle

2005

“Rossa Siciliana” is a dairy cattle population traditionally linked to cheese production protein polymorphisms from 62 individual milk samples from 19 farms were analyzed by isoelectrofocusing. High variability was found at the CNS1S1, CSN2, CSN3, LGB and LALBA loci, while the CNS1S2 locus was monomorphic for the A allele. The casein haplotype frequencies and the occurrence of the linkage disequilibrium, taking into account the association among loci were investigated. The population was not in Hardy-Weinberg equilibrium (Chi-square=19.0, p-value=0.0407), probably due to genetic drift. A genome-wide perspective on the population structure of Italian cattle breeds

2018

Despite the growing diffusion of cosmopolite specialized breeds, several autochthonous cattle breeds and populations are still bred in Italy. The aim of this study was to provide a high-resolution picture of the genome-wide diversity and population structure of Italian local cattle breeds using medium-density genome-wide SNP markers. After data editing, the dataset included 800 samples from 32 breeds that were genotyped for 31 013 SNPs. For several breeds we observed a low level of polymorphism and genetic diversity, that together with the small effective population sizes confirmed threat of extinction. Effects of nutritional level on lactating response of Girgentana goats with different CSN1S1 genotype

2011

Goat polymorphism at αs1-casein loci (CSN1S1) influences milk yield and composition. Milk of goats with strong alleles associated to high αs1-casein shows higher fat and casein, longer coagulation time, firmer curds and variation in fatty acids than milk from goats with weak alleles linked to low αs1-casein. Since these milk properties are also affected by nutrition, the aim of this study was to investigate the impact of nutritional level on milk production traits of Girgentana goats with different CSN1S1 genotype.
